I'd give anything to ensure Federer wins this tournament. It would be by far the best of his career.
  • End grand slam drought of over 2 years
  • 7th Wimbledon title (drawing level with Sampras)
  • Reclaim top spot and therefore break the record for total weeks at number 1
With Djokovic in his prime and Federer nearing his 31st birthday, he'd need to produce a phenomenal performance to even reach the final. I can't see it happening unfortunately.
